The prospects I see usually break out this way:

1. I am a geek and so want to host my own, and difficulty and price of doing so, so long as it is controlled by the geek, don't much matter

2. My needs are complex, and I HAVE / want to host my own to integrate with other processes

3. I am a small time low needs user, and free for one or two domains, or the dynamic dns folks, or whatever I get from the registrar is good enough

We offer an adjunct 'all you can eat' DNS interface for $5 a month, but not many people buy ** just ** that without also buying other services. I know user type 1 and 3 will not be buying from us; it is the other services the DNS supports that provide value in the usual case
